"This book is about algebra. This is a very old science and its gems have lost their charm for us through everyday use. We have tried in this book to refresh them for you.
"The main part of the book is made up of problems. The best way to deal with them is: Solve the problem by yourself - compare your solution with the solution in the book (if it exists) - go to the next problem. However, if you have difficulties solving a problem (and some of them are quite difficult), you may read the hint or start to read the solution. If there is no solution in the book for some problem, you may skip it (it is not heavily used in the sequel) and return to it later.
"The book is divided into sections devoted to different topics. Some of them are very short, others are rather long."
As organized and directed by I. M. Gelfand for a Mathematical School by Correspondence, the books are intended to cover the basics in mathematics. ...
As Gelfand himself has stated:
"It was not our intention that all of the students who study from these books or even completed the School by Correspondence should choose mathematics as their future career. Nevertheless. no matter what they would later choose, the results of this mathematical training remain with them. For many. this is a first experience in being able to do something completely independently of a teacher."
